Niagara County offers free chronic disease self-management workshops in Niagara Falls

Submitted

Mon, Jan 25th 2016 03:50 pm

Do you have an ongoing health condition? If you have a chronic illness such as diabetes, high blood pressure, heart disease, chronic pain, arthritis or chronic anxiety, join in for a free chronic disease self-management workshop series, beginning on Friday, Jan. 29. The event will run from 1-3:30 p.m. at the American Legion, 8643 Buffalo Ave., Niagara Falls.

This program has proven health benefits for individuals with any type of ongoing health condition, and augments any health care a person may be receiving. The purpose of the workshop is to provide simple steps to help people manage symptoms of their diseases, to promote active and fulfilling lifestyles, and to help people feel better. Program instructors encourage caregivers to attend, as well, as the program provides opportunities for caregivers to share and support each other.

The workshop is sponsored by the Niagara County Department of Health and Niagara County Office for the Aging. To register, contact the Niagara County Department of Health at 716-278-1900 or NY Connects through the Office for the Aging at 716-438-3030.
